An epic story of love and adventure, the action spans more than two decades from the Edwardian heyday through the cataclysm of the Great War to the uncertain new world of the nineteen twenties. It traces the lives of two women who have dared to flout the sexual conventions of their day, and those of the men who love them. The novel is set in Sussex, Queensland, London, the Andes and Artois.
